Common Sewer Line Problems That Require Professional Repair
Sewer line issues develop below ground, which means they’re often well advanced before the signs become obvious. We use sewer camera inspection to pinpoint the source before recommending any repair, giving you an accurate diagnosis rather than a guess. Our sewer repair service in San Diego is commonly called for to resolve:
Repeated Sewer Backups
When sewage backs up more than once, the problem is almost always in the main sewer line, not an isolated fixture. A recurring backup points to a blockage, collapse, or significant pipe damage that won’t clear on its own.
Slow Drains Throughout the Property
A single slow drain is usually a localized clog. When multiple fixtures slow down at the same time, that pattern points to the main line. Commercial properties with high-volume fixtures or shared laterals are especially susceptible.
Sewage Odors Inside or Outside
Sewer gas has nowhere to escape when the system is intact. Persistent odors inside the building or near the yard typically mean a crack or break in the sewer piping is venting directly into or around your property.
Tree Root Intrusion
Tree roots are a leading cause of sewer line damage in San Diego, particularly in older neighborhoods where mature landscaping has had decades to grow toward moisture. Roots enter through pipe joints and small cracks, then expand until flow is blocked or the pipe fractures.
Collapsed or Deteriorating Pipes
Older properties with cast iron or clay sewer lines are at higher risk for deterioration and collapse. These pipes don’t fail all at once, making camera inspection the most reliable way to assess their actual condition before a full failure occurs.
When to Call for Sewer Repair in San Diego
Call us if you notice any of the following:
- Sewage backing up into drains or toilets
- Multiple drains clogging at the same time
- Persistent sewer odors inside or outside the building
- Slow drainage throughout the property
- Gurgling sounds from toilets or floor drains
- Wet patches or unusually green grass above the sewer line path
- Recurring backups that keep returning after clearing

In San Diego County, the sewer lateral from your building to the connection with the public main is your responsibility as a property owner, not the utility’s. That makes professional repair and maintenance a direct ownership concern, and having a local team that responds quickly matters.
